Assurance Manager and social value Lead

NHS AfC: Band 8a

Trosolwg o'r swydd

An exciting opportunity has arisen for a 24month fixed term contract for an assurance manager and social value lead within our specialist & secured care delivery pathway. This role covers 3 sites across our Bedfordshire footprint- HMP Bedford, HMP Woodhill and Yarl's Wood Immigration Removal Centre

This role is for a dynamic individual who has an eye for detail, has excellent skills in data analytics and an ability to navigate clinical and data gathering systems i.e. systmOne. In addition you will be able to interpret contractual obligations and ensure reporting against KPI and other quality measures.

You will be able to synthesise complex data into meaningful reports for all levels of audience including our board./Commissioners.

You will have the ability to engage with a range of stakeholders and manage resources to ensure efficiency and productivity are maximised.

You will lead on social value, gathering information to report our contribution to the local communities we serve and promoting the importance of initiatives to all staff and stakeholders.

You will lead on driving our strategy for health equity within the secured estate reporting into our partnership board with our NHS partners CNWL.

The role has elemets of clinical data  interpretation but you do not need to hold a clinical qualification.

Experience of the NHS , commissioning and contract management is of benefit to the role benefit 

Prif ddyletswyddau'r swydd

  • Ensuring all aspects of our contract specifications are met
  • Reviewing and analysing performance reports and quality metrics
  • Managing subcontractor relationships, chairing review meetings and ensuring actions are completed
  • Maintaining the secured services audit schedule, utilising  this data to support heads of healthcare to engage with continuous quality improvement.
  • Support service development and contribute to shaping healthcare that is responsive to the changing needs of the prison/IRC populations
  • Ensuring good governance is adhered to for all secured service developments
  • Managing improvements in clinical practice by utilising data to identify areas for support
